The Vibrant World of Dyeing Pigments in Latino Arts and Culture

Introduction: Latino arts and culture are renowned for their bold and vibrant expressions, capturing the spirit and essence of the diverse Latino communities across the globe. One of the key elements that contribute to their vividness and visual appeal is the use of dyeing pigments. These vibrant colors not only bring life to various art forms but also carry cultural significance that reflects the rich heritage and traditions of Latino communities. In this blog post, we will delve into the fascinating world of dyeing pigments in Latino arts and culture, exploring their history, significance, and impact. History and Heritage of Dyeing Pigments in Latino Arts: The origins of dyeing pigments in Latino arts can be traced back to the ancient Mesoamerican civilizations, such as the Maya, Aztecs, and Incas. These civilizations had a profound understanding of natural dyes and developed sophisticated techniques to extract vibrant pigments from various plant sources. Indigo, cochineal, annatto, and achiote were some of the commonly used natural dyes that still hold a significant place in Latino arts today. Color Symbolism in Latino Culture: Colors play a vital role in Latino culture, often conveying deep symbolism and meanings. For instance, vibrant shades of red are associated with energy, passion, and love, while yellow represents happiness and vitality. Blue hues are often linked to spirituality and are commonly associated with the Virgin Mary. By utilizing these color meanings, Latino artists incorporate a deeper narrative and cultural context into their artwork, creating a powerful visual language that resonates with viewers. Traditional Dyeing Techniques: Latino artists employ various traditional dyeing techniques to bring their creations to life. One significant method is batik, a wax-resist dyeing technique where patterns are drawn with wax on fabric, and then the cloth is dipped into vibrant dye baths. The wax prevents the dye from penetrating certain areas, resulting in a beautiful, intricate design. Another technique is tie-dye, characterized by vibrant swirls and patterns created by tightly binding or folding fabric before applying dyes. Contemporary Innovations: While preserving traditional dyeing techniques, contemporary Latino artists and designers are also exploring innovative methods to create captivating artwork. Experimentation with synthetic dyes, chemical combinations, and unconventional materials has resulted in bold, unconventional color palettes that push the boundaries of traditional Latino artforms. These contemporary approaches allow artists to express their unique perspectives while staying connected to their cultural roots. Impact on Latino Communities: The use of dyeing pigments in Latino arts and culture goes beyond aesthetics. It holds great cultural significance, helping to preserve and celebrate age-old traditions. By incorporating dyeing pigments into their artwork, artists not only foster a sense of pride within their communities but also contribute to the preservation of cultural heritage for future generations. Additionally, these vibrant artworks serve as a powerful medium for self-expression, activism, and sparking important conversations around social issues affecting Latino communities. Conclusion: Dyeing pigments in Latino arts and culture serve as a colorful thread that weaves together history, symbolism, and innovation. From ancient Mesoamerican civilizations to contemporary artists, these vibrant colors continue to captivate audiences worldwide. Whether it's a vivid textile, a mural, or a painting, the use of dyeing pigments forms an integral part of projecting the rich cultural identity and preserving the legacy of Latino communities.
